Transaction 582bacbda13f346931b3ecd05b0181f186090c8758476b304f7d33860f395312
1 Input
1 Output
-
582bacbda13f346931b3ecd05b0181f186090c8758476b304f7d33860f395312:0
- value
- 8140131
- script pubkey
- OP_0 OP_PUSHBYTES_20 66bdb0157b0a5a2189379d655f7597b2cec13c6c
- address
- bc1qv67mq9tmpfdzrzfhn4j47avhkt8vz0rvpc29wg